Grand Valley State University Digital Collections database contains a selection of photographs, correspondence, diaries, interviews, and publications from the holdings of the Libraries’ Special Collections & University Archives, and other University entities. This resource makes unique or rare materials from GVSU collections available electronically to students, faculty, administrators, researchers, and the general public. Collections offer full text search, browse, zoom and pan, and side by side comparison of documents and transcriptions. This project is a work-in-progress. Collections are added as they become available.
